borysenko/yii2-user-component

There is no license information available for the latest version (v1.1) of this package.

Yii2 User component

v1.1 2019-05-20 06:37 UTC

This package is auto-updated.

Last update: 2024-12-20 18:38:19 UTC


README

Installation

php composer.phar require --prefer-dist borysenko/yii2-user-component "*"

или

"borysenko/yii2-user-component": "*"

Компонент исправляет баг проверки auth_key у авторизованных пользователей, когда меняется поле auth_key в таблице юзеров. При каждом обновлении страницы в браузере запускается валидация свойства auth_key и если в базе мы при смене пароля или просто поменяли auth_key то пользователя разлогинет во всех браузерах.

Данная тема обсуждалась тут: https://www.yiiframework.ru/forum/viewtopic.php?f=19&t=50810

Подключение и настройка

В конфигурационный файл приложения добавить в компонент 'user' -> 'class' => '\borysenko\UserComponent\components\User'

    'components' => [
        'user' => [
            'class' => '\borysenko\UserComponent\components\User',
            //...
        ],
        //...
    ],